People First of Nebraska, Inc. P.O. Box 5292 Grand Island, NE 68802 PeopleFirstNebraska@outlook.comNomination Form for 2022 Elections1. Which officers position are you nominating this person for? (Circle only one)VicePresidentSecretary2. Name of Nominee: ___3. Nominees Chapter: ___4. How long has the Nominee been an active member of this Chapter? ___ years5. Attach a description of why you think this person would make a good officer for People First of Nebraska

Key components of a successful nomination submission

Crafting a compelling nomination is important for making a strong case for your nominee. A successful submission should include a detailed description of the nominee’s role. This encompasses their position title, which defines their responsibilities and contributions within the organization. Clearly delineating their tasks helps reviewers understand the context and impact of their work.

Highlighting the significance of the nominee's contributions is equally crucial. This section needs to articulate why their input is noteworthy. Consider providing examples that showcase innovative solutions or significant achievements, which illustrate how the nominee has gone above and beyond normal job expectations.

Position title: Specify the nominee's job title for better context.
General responsibilities: Summarize key duties that align with nomination criteria.
Noteworthy contributions: Use specific examples and metrics to validate claims.

Tips for writing a compelling nomination

Writing a strong nomination relies on the clarity and strength of your language. Always use strong, clear language that conveys the nominee's importance in a direct manner. Avoid jargon that might confuse the audience; instead, focus on delivering a clear and compelling message.

Incorporating specific examples and anecdotes is essential in making your submission memorable. Real-life stories resonate more than abstract notions; they provide a vivid picture of the nominee's impact. Include personal experiences where possible to add depth.

Tailoring the language for your audience is critical. Consider who will read the nomination and adjust your tone and style accordingly. Some readers may appreciate detailed data, while others may prefer a narrative approach. Knowing your audience will enhance the effectiveness of your submission.

Finally, make time for editing and revising your nomination for clarity and impact. Reread the document multiple times, refining areas that may need condensing or rephrasing to maximize its overall effectiveness.

Common challenges and how to overcome them

One common challenge when writing nominations is the potential for subjectivity, which can cloud the assessment of an individual’s achievements. To ensure objectivity, it’s beneficial to rely on quantifiable achievements, such as performance metrics or recognized awards, rather than vague praises. Providing factual evidence can strengthen trust in the nomination.

Another obstacle might be limited information about the nominee. If you find it challenging to gather sufficient data, maximize available information by reaching out to various colleagues or peers who have worked closely with the nominee. Collaborative inputs can enrich your nomination with different perspectives and highlight noteworthy contributions you might have missed.
